如何使用远程桌面协议访问Kali Desktop

Kali Linux,渗透测试和安全取证Linux发行版还使我们能够从世界上任何地方的任何其他操作系统(Windows, Mac)远程访问Kali机器。它允许授权用户使用凭证访问Kali系统,用于安全审计和测试目的。

这篇文章将说明:

  • 如何使用RDP设置Kali远程访问?
  • 如何在Windows系统下访问Kali远程桌面?
  • 如何在Linux操作系统下访问Kali远程桌面?
  • 结论

如何使用RDP设置Kali进行远程访问?

如果要远程访问Kali Linux,首先需要在系统中开启对Kali的远程访问。然后,从任何操作系统(如Linux或Windows Pro版本)远程访问它(Pro版本是必需的)。

通过RDP访问Kali远程桌面,请执行以下步骤。

第一步:更新卡利

使用“apt Update”命令将Kali系统更新到当前版本:

Sudo apt更新

步骤2:升级包

通过“apt Upgrade”命令升级Kali的软件包。这里,“-y”选项自动为当前操作分配磁盘空间:

执行命令apt upgrade -y

步骤3:安装XRDP

接下来,使用下面的命令在Kali Linux中安装“xrdp”工具。“XRDP”是微软的一个工具,它使我们能够使用任何操作系统的远程桌面,而不是Windows。

安装XRDP

我们已经在Kali Linux上安装了XRPD工具,以便从其他操作系统访问Kali Linux桌面:

步骤4:启动Xrdp服务

在下一步中,通过启动“xrdp”服务启用Kali Desktop的远程访问。需要在Kali上启动服务,使用service start命令。该命令需要“sudo”用户权限:

启动Sudo服务XRDP

步骤5:启动会话管理器

接下来,使用下面的命令在Kali Linux上启动xrdp的会话管理器。这将管理用户会话并启动Xserver:

启动Sudo service xrdp- sman

步骤6:在系统启动时启用xrdp服务

为了在系统启动时启用xrdp服务,运行如下命令:

sudo update-rc。D XRDP使能

该命令将在系统启动时自动启动并启用xrdp服务。

步骤7:检查状态

请检查服务状态,确认系统是否运行xrdp。

Sudo服务XRDP状态

在这里,xrdp被成功激活并在Kali Linux上运行:

步骤8:安装防火墙

在系统上启动防火墙来管理系统的传入和传出流量。为此,首先在Kali上安装Firewall:

安装ufw

步骤9:启用防火墙

接下来,使用“ufw enable”命令在Kali上启用防火墙:

执行命令ufw enable

步骤10:允许“3389”端口

默认情况下,xrdp服务器运行在“3389”端口上。要通过xrdp X服务器远程访问Kali Desktop,使用以下命令允许“3389”端口用于传入和传出流量规则:

允许3389/tcp

步骤11:重新加载防火墙

现在,使用给定的命令重新加载防火墙:

Sudo ufw reload

步骤12:查看“IP地址”

配置防火墙并启动xrdp服务后,使用“ifconfig”命令查找远程访问的系统IP地址:

ifconfig

注意IP地址。这将用于Kali远程访问:

最后,从电源菜单中退出Kali User帐户,并尝试使用下面的部分访问Kali远程桌面。

如何在Windows系统下访问Kali远程桌面?

Windows是一个普遍使用的操作系统,任何人都可以访问。其广泛的功能和先进的应用程序使其成为全球流行的选择。它还使我们能够使用Windows预装的“远程桌面连接”工具远程访问任何操作系统。

要进行演示,请遵循以下步骤。

步骤1:启动Windows远程连接工具

首先,通过“启动”菜单启动预安装的窗口远程连接工具:

步骤2:进入Kali远程桌面

接下来,在“计算机”字段中添加Kali系统的IP地址,并按“连接”按钮:

这将开始将Windows连接到Xrdp X-server,以便Kali远程访问:

步骤3:提供Kali用户凭证

此时,登录到Kali向导将出现在屏幕上。提供Kali Linux用户凭证,按“OK”键:

此操作可能需要Kali用户认证,输入密码,按“认证”键:

在这里,你可以看到我们已经使用xrdp服务器有效地访问了Windows上的Kali远程桌面:

注意:有时用户在从Windows访问Kali远程桌面时可能会遇到问题。这是由于Windows可能通过禁用“远程桌面”设置来阻止远程访问。要解决这种冲突,使用“Window + I”键打开系统设置,启用“远程桌面”设置:

如何通过RDP访问Linux操作系统下的Kali Desktop ?

要从任何Linux发行版访问Kali Desktop,可以使用远程连接包,如Remmina、TigerVNC、AnyDesk等等。在本节中,我们将使用Remmina远程连接工具访问Ubuntu发行版上的Kali。

为了获得正确的说明,请遵循以下步骤。

步骤1:安装Remmina

使用“apt Install Remmina”命令从Ubuntu官方资源中安装Remmina。在这里,你可以看到,默认情况下,remina是预先安装在Ubuntu中的:

安装remina

第二步:启动Remmina

接下来,使用Remmina命令启动Remmina远程连接工具:

remmina

步骤3:进入Kali远程桌面

在下面的点状字段中添加Kali机的IP地址,并按“Enter”键:

在登录会话中,提供Kali用户登录凭据并按“确定”按钮:

验证请提供Kali用户密码并按“验证”按钮:

这里,我们从Ubuntu远程访问Kali Linux:

我们已经介绍了使用远程桌面协议访问Kali桌面的方法。

结论

要从任何操作系统访问Kali远程机器,首先安装xrdp并在Kali Linux上启动其服务。然后启用xrdp X Server的默认端口“3389”。在Windows操作系统上访问Kali Linux,需要打开远程连接工具,添加Kali Linux的IP地址,连接Kali远程桌面。要在Linux上访问Kali,首先安装并启动remina工具。然后添加Kali的IP地址,进入Kali远程桌面。这篇文章详细介绍了如何使用rdp访问Kali Desktop。